Cubic Advanced Learning Solutions will deliver the presentation Scaling Up — The LCS Experience in Game-Based Training at the upcoming Serious Play Conference , to be held at the University of Southern California on July 22-24, 2014. The speakers will discuss their experiences developing a Serious Game for the Navy’s new Littoral Combat Ship (LCS), announced as the largest game-based training effort undertaken to date. The product of this effort shall replace all of the on-the-job training that is normally provided when sailors report aboard ship. The project requires over 10,000 hours of courseware, to be developed over 7 years, for each variant of the ship (LCS1 and LCS2) as well as a third set of courseware (LCS Mission P ackages) to simulate missions such as anti-submarine, surface warfare and mine countermeasures.
